- Abstract: The adoption and use of electronic appliances generally contribute to higher productivity and thus are key to ameliorate living standards of rural households. A wide range of decentralized electricity systems has been used to power remote parts of Nepal. How these systems facilitate the adoption of electronic appliances, is a question under explored in the existing energy policy literature. This study bridges this gap by comparing the electronic appliance adoption among households that use micro-hydropower and solar home systems against traditional lighting solutions and grid electricity in Nepal. Applying the two-stage least-square method to data from Nepal's population and household census of 2011, we found solar home systems do not increase the use of high-wattage electronic appliances such as televisions and fridges when compared to kerosene, but micro-hydro plants and grid electricity do. This finding indicates that low-capacity electricity sources like solar home systems appear to be limited to facilitate the adoption of high-wattage electronic appliances. It is recommended that energy access policies should look beyond providing basic access to electricity for lighting and prioritize the provisioning of electricity sources that support the use of high-wattage electricity appliances. Highlights: Estimates the effect of decentralized electricity on electronic appliance (EApp) use. DES household have significantly lower numbers of EApp compared to those connected to the grid. Solar home systems do not increase electric appliance use when compared to kerosene. Micro increases mobile and TV use but not high-wattage appliances like fridges. Policies could establish minimum capacity of DES to enable EApp use. … (more)
